About the Role
We are seeking a hands‑on Process Engineer with strong injection molding experience to develop, optimize, and troubleshoot molding processes in a fast‑paced manufacturing environment. This role will have significant impact on process stability, quality, productivity, scrap reduction, and new mold/product launches. The ideal candidate takes a scientific approach to molding, enjoys solving complex problems on the production floor, and focuses on identifying root causes rather than temporary fixes.
Key Responsibilities
- Develop, validate, and optimize injection molding processes using scientific molding principles.
- Lead new mold trials, sampling, qualification, and production launches.
- Establish and maintain robust process windows based on materials, molds, and equipment capabilities.
- Troubleshoot molding defects including short shots, flash, burns, splay, warpage, sink, voids, weld lines, and dimensional variation.
- Identify root causes related to equipment, molds, materials, methods, and processing conditions.
- Optimize cycle times, scrap, startup waste, downtime, and overall process efficiency.
- Develop and maintain process documentation, setup sheets, troubleshooting guides, and standard work.
- Support PFMEAs, control plans, capability studies, DOE, corrective actions, and process validations.
- Analyze production and process data to identify opportunities for continuous improvement.
- Partner with Production, Quality, Tooling, Maintenance, Materials, and Automation teams.
- Provide technical guidance and mentorship to Process Technicians and other manufacturing personnel.
